The Detroit Lions are facing a difficult scenario as cornerback Cam Sutton is embroiled in legal difficulties. An arrest warrant has been issued for Sutton in Hillsborough County, Florida, in connection with a domestic violence incident on March 7. This news has shocked both the Lions organization and its fans, putting a pall over the team’s preparations for the coming season.

Details of the event are scant, although the Hillsborough County Sheriff’s Office responded to a domestic violence report involving Sutton and a female about 5 a.m. on the indicated date. The victim had wounds indicating that an altercation occurred, prompting the issuing of the arrest warrant. As the legal process plays out, the Lions will have to deal with the possibility of losing one of their key defensive players.

Cam Sutton’s Role in the Lions’ Defence
Sutton, who had a dismal debut season with the Lions after signing a three-year, $33 million contract, was supposed to be a key member of the team’s secondary. He recorded 65 tackles and one interception while starting all 17 regular-season games.His experience and skill were viewed as critical to the Lions’ defensive scheme, particularly after the team strengthened its secondary with fresh acquisitions in the offseason.
